Environmental Responsibility
One of the most compelling reasons to opt for an electric sedan is its contribution to environmental sustainability. Electric vehicles produce zero tailpipe emissions, significantly reducing air pollution in urban areas and lowering your carbon footprint. By relying on electricity as a power source, electric sedans help decrease dependence on fossil fuels, promoting a cleaner and healthier environment.
Performance and Driving Experience
Electric sedans often deliver exhilarating performance. Thanks to the instant torque characteristic of electric motors, they offer rapid acceleration and a smooth, responsive driving experience. Many electric sedans boast acceleration rates that rival or surpass traditional gasoline-powered sports sedans. This quick acceleration, combined with a quiet and refined ride, makes electric sedans enjoyable to drive in various conditions. Stated rates of acceleration are indeed impressive, often based on manufacturer track results, although real-world conditions like environment, road surface, and driving style can influence these figures.
Reduced Running Costs
While the initial purchase price of an electric sedan might be comparable to or slightly higher than a gasoline sedan, the long-term running costs are typically lower. Electricity is often cheaper than gasoline, and electric vehicles require less maintenance due to fewer moving parts. Owners of electric sedans can benefit from lower fuel costs and reduced servicing needs, leading to significant savings over the vehicle’s lifespan.

Battery Range and Charging
Range anxiety is a common concern for potential EV buyers, but electric sedan technology is rapidly advancing in this area. The EPA-estimated driving range for electric sedans varies by model, and it’s essential to consider your daily driving needs and typical trip lengths. Factors like terrain, temperature, driving style, and vehicle load can influence the actual range achieved. Charging infrastructure is also a key consideration. While home charging is convenient for overnight replenishment, access to public charging networks, including DC fast-charging stations, is important for longer journeys. Charging times can vary depending on the charging method and station capabilities.
Performance Metrics
Beyond acceleration, other performance metrics are relevant. Fuel economy in electric vehicles is measured differently, often using metrics like MPGe (miles per gallon equivalent). This allows for comparison with gasoline vehicles. However, fuel economy in EVs, like in gasoline cars, can be affected by driving style, terrain, weather, and trip length. It’s important to compare EPA-estimated figures but also understand that real-world mileage may vary.
